0571lihua.com

Website Ranking Data
Current Alexa Rank

68,829

Updated Jun 18 2019
Historical Rank
Estimated Visitors

44,990

Daily Unique Visitors

1,394,699

Monthly Visitors

16,736,388

Yearly Visitors
Top related sites: